Overview

Jondaryan State School is a government primary school in Jondaryan, Queensland, serving Prep-6. The school has 41 enrolled students. Its ICSEA value is 948 (below average). The student-to-teacher ratio is 15.8:1. The school is located in a SEIFA IRSD decile 4 area.

Source: ACARA School Profile 2025 (2025)
